Sportsbook vs Casino: How Betr PointsBet Works
The platform blends a full‑featured sportsbook with a modern casino, all under the PointsBet brand. In the sportsbook you can place “PointsBet” wagers, a unique betting style where your profit or loss is multiplied by the margin between the final score and the line. For example, a 5‑point win on a football match could turn a $10 stake into $50, while a 5‑point loss would cost you $50.
